- Recreational Skating: Winter Garden offers various public skating sessions throughout the week and on weekends, allowing individuals and families to enjoy free skating on a per-skate basis or with a season pass. Disco Skate sessions are a popular feature on Friday nights during certain periods.
- Figure Skating Programs: For aspiring figure skaters, the arena provides comprehensive programs that help skaters progress through the levels of the U.S. Figure Skating Association. These programs cater to various skill levels, from beginners to advanced.
- Youth Hockey Programs: As home to one of Connecticut's largest youth programs, Winter Garden offers a robust selection of hockey programs for different age divisions (e.g., Ridgefield Jaguars for ages 4-15). These programs emphasize skill development, team play, and sportsmanship.
- Adult Hockey Programs: Adult hockey leagues and programs are available, catering to different skill levels, allowing adults to enjoy competitive or recreational play.
- Learn to Skate Programs: For those new to ice skating, "Learn to Skate" programs are offered for various age groups (e.g., Ice Mice for ages 3-6, and Learn to Skate for ages 5-Adult). These programs focus on teaching fundamental skills and techniques in a supportive environment.
- Special Events and Clinics: Throughout the year, Winter Garden hosts a variety of special events, clinics, and workshops, providing opportunities for specialized training, fun themed skates, or community gatherings.
- Skate Rentals: For convenience, skate rentals are available on-site for public skating sessions and for those participating in introductory programs.
- Pro Shop: The Top Shelf Pro Shop is located off the front lobby, offering a selection of hockey equipment, apparel, and skate sharpening services.
- Locker Rooms: Dedicated locker rooms are available for participants in hockey and figure skating programs.
